Yeah but, you need to live near a transit expansion project, and also have that transit be in any way useful to you.

For example, you could live near this proposed Moore's Mill Transit Center, and park there in order to take the bus route from there all the way down to Hamilton E. Holmes then make your way wherever to your destination, but why the heck would most people in that area ever do that? Most people are going to places like Midtown or the Airport or Buckhead. You'd probably be doubling or even tripling your commute time, way out of the way, trying to make any use of that new transit service.

Would be a different story though, if it was something like a BRT that ran along Marietta Blvd between there and Five Points. Or if that was a train station on the Green Line.

Can't stand that one, if you can't tell. NW Atlanta needs a park&ride option, but it should head SE directly into the city, and it should not be a local bus route. At least an express shuttle, or something.

Am I the only one who is skeptical of the bus overhaul?

The service has been decimated in recent years with services cut or wait times so long in length (65 minutes anyone?) that it almost seems like a token gesture on some routes.

Grant Park is a prime example....whereas previously it had 3 routes serving...it now only has 1 (Bus 32) and that recently has had its frequency cut from 4 to 3 buses per hour during the morning rush (which I've been told was based on some pretty 'loose' rider data).

But come next year there is the promise of the new circulator service. Is this really an improvement or just a worse reinstatement of what previously existed (and I guess was cut due to low ridership)?

I guess my point is if its going to be done lets do it right otherwise in 5 years time the new routes will be running a quarter full and folks will question if the tax increase was worth it.
